Overview
Aortic valve repair and aortic valve replacement are procedures that care for diseases affecting the aortic valve, 1 of four valves that control claret menses through the heart.
The aortic valve helps keep blood flowing in the correct direction through the heart. Information technology separates the middle's main pumping sleeping room (left ventricle) and the principal artery that supplies oxygen-rich blood to your torso (aorta).
With each contraction of the ventricle, the aortic valve opens and allows blood to flow from the left ventricle into the aorta. When the ventricle relaxes, the aortic valve closes to forestall blood from flowing backward into the ventricle.
When the aortic valve isn't working properly, it can interfere with blood flow and force the heart to work harder to send claret to the remainder of your torso.
Aortic valve repair or aortic valve replacement can treat aortic valve disease and help restore normal blood catamenia, reduce symptoms, prolong life and help preserve the part of your heart muscle.

Why it'due south done
Aortic valve affliction treatment depends on the severity of your condition, whether you're experiencing signs and symptoms, and if your condition is getting worse.
Types of aortic valve disease that may crave treatment with aortic valve repair or replacement include:
- Aortic valve regurgitation: This occurs when blood flows astern through the aortic valve into the left ventricle each fourth dimension the ventricle relaxes rather than in the normal, i-manner direction from the ventricle to the aorta. Back flow may be caused by a dysfunctional or leaky valve. This may be due to deterioration of the valve, an abnormal valve shape present at birth (congenital heart disease) or by a bacterial infection.
- Aortic valve stenosis. The stenosis causes the aortic valve to become narrowed or obstructed, which makes it harder for the eye to pump blood into the aorta. This may be acquired by congenital eye disease, thickening of the valve's closure flaps (leaflets) or mail-inflammatory changes, such as those associated with rheumatic heart disease.
- Congenital heart illness. Having this may contribute to aortic valve regurgitation or stenosis, as well as outcome in other problems that prevent the aortic valve from working properly. For case, a person may be born with an aortic valve that doesn't have plenty tissue flaps (cusps), the valve may exist the wrong size or shape, or there may not be an opening to allow blood to menstruum unremarkably (atresia).
For some people with mild aortic valve illness without symptoms, careful monitoring under a physician's supervision may exist all that's needed.
But in about cases, aortic valve affliction and dysfunction go worse despite medical treatment. Most aortic valve conditions are mechanical bug that can't be successfully treated with medication alone. Such weather condition eventually require surgery to reduce symptoms and your run a risk of complications, such as middle failure, heart attack, stroke or decease due to sudden cardiac arrest.
Aortic valve repair or replacement?
Related information
Trans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R)The decision to repair or replace a damaged aortic valve depends on many things, including:
- The severity of your aortic valve disease
- Your age and overall wellness
- Whether yous need center surgery to correct another heart trouble in add-on to aortic valve disease, such equally eye featherbed surgery to treat coronary artery disease, so both conditions can be treated at once
In general, centre valve repair is usually the first choice because information technology is associated with a lower take chances of infection, preserves valve force and function, and reduces the need to have blood-thinning medications for the rest of your life, which may be necessary with certain types of valve replacement. For example, people with a hole in the valve'due south closure flaps (perforated valve leaflet) may be candidates for aortic valve repair rather than replacement, depending on the severity of their condition.
Notwithstanding, near valves cannot be repaired, and centre valve repair surgery is oftentimes harder to do than valve replacement. Your best choice will depend on your individual state of affairs, as well equally the expertise and feel of your wellness care squad.
Aortic valve repair and aortic valve replacement may be done through traditional open-heart surgery, which involves a cutting (incision) in the chest, or past using minimally invasive methods, which involve smaller incisions in the chest or a catheter inserted in the leg or chest (transcatheter aortic valve replacement, or TAVR).
Minimally invasive center surgery may involve a shorter infirmary stay, quicker recovery and less pain than traditional open-middle surgery.
What type of procedure you have depends on your individual situation, and your doctor will explain the benefits and risks of each selection.
For example, some people with aortic valve disease may not be candidates for traditional open-heart surgery due to other wellness problems, such as lung or kidney illness, that would brand the procedure too risky.
Many people with aortic valve disease also have coronary artery disease and may need heart bypass surgery to improve blood menses. Centre bypass surgery is normally performed through traditional open-heart surgery, so your aortic valve process would be performed the same way.
Risks
Aortic valve repair and aortic valve replacement surgery risks vary depending on your health, the type of procedure and the expertise of your health care team. To minimize potential take chances, aortic valve surgery should generally exist performed at a center with a multidisciplinary center team experienced in these procedures and that performs high volumes of aortic valve surgeries.
Risks associated with aortic valve repair and aortic valve replacement surgery may include:
- Haemorrhage
- Blood clots
- Valve dysfunction in replacement valves
- Heart rhythm issues
- Infection
- Stroke
- Death

During the procedure
Aortic valve repair
Aortic valve repair is usually performed through traditional open-middle surgery and opening of the breast bone (sternotomy). Doctors wire the bone back together after the process to preclude movement and assist in healing.
Aortic valve repair procedures may involve several different types of repair, including:
- Inserting tissue to patch holes or tears in the flaps (perforated cusps) that close off the valve
- Calculation back up at the base or roots of the valve
- Separating fused valve cusps
- Reshaping or removing tissue to allow the valve to close more tightly
- Tightening or reinforcing the ring around a valve (annulus) by implanting an artificial ring (annuloplasty)
Aortic valves that tin can't open fully due to aortic valve stenosis may exist repaired with surgery or temporarily with a less invasive procedure called balloon valvuloplasty — which uses an approach called cardiac catheterization. You're usually awake during cardiac catheterization.
During balloon valvuloplasty, your doctor inserts a thin, hollow tube (catheter) in a blood vessel, unremarkably in your groin, and threads it to your heart. The catheter has a balloon at its tip that can be inflated to aid stretch the narrowed aortic valve and then deflated for removal.
Airship valvuloplasty is frequently used to care for infants and children with aortic valve stenosis. However, the valve tends to narrow again in adults who have had the procedure, so it's unremarkably only performed in adults who are too ill for surgery or who are waiting for a valve replacement. Yous may need additional procedures to treat the narrowed valve over time.
Some replacement heart valves may begin to leak or non piece of work as well over time. These issues tin be fixed using surgery or a catheter procedure to perform aortic valve repair by inserting a plug or device to set a leaking replacement heart valve.
Aortic valve replacement
In this procedure, your medico removes the aortic valve and replaces it with a mechanical valve or a valve fabricated from cow, sus scrofa or human center tissue (valve). Another type of biological tissue valve replacement that uses your ain pulmonary valve is sometimes possible.
Often, biological tissue valves eventually need to be replaced because they degenerate over time. If yous take a mechanical valve, you'll need to take blood-thinning medications for the rest of your life to prevent blood clots. Doctors will discuss with you the risks and benefits of each type of valve and hash out which valve may be appropriate for you.
Aortic valve replacement surgery may exist performed through traditional open up-centre surgery or minimally invasive methods, which involve smaller incisions than those used in open-heart surgery. Transcatheter aortic valve replacement (TAVR) is another type of minimally invasive aortic valve replacement that has a nonsurgical approach. It is as well sometimes called transcatheter aortic valve implantation (TAVI).
But minimally invasive aortic valve replacement is less mutual considering not all situations are best addressed by this method of access to the damaged valve. When performed past experienced surgeons and centers, the results are similar to those with traditional open up-heart surgery.
Later the process
If you lot had open up-eye surgery, you'll more often than not spend a day or more in the intensive care unit (ICU). You lot'll exist given oxygen, fluids, nutrition and medications through intravenous (Four) lines. Other tubes volition drain urine from your bladder and drain fluid and blood from your chest.
Subsequently the ICU, you'll exist moved to a regular infirmary room for several days. The time you spend in the ICU and hospital tin vary, depending on your condition and procedure.
During your hospital stay, your treatment squad volition:
- Watch for signs of infection in your incision sites
- Periodically check your blood pressure, breathing and eye charge per unit
- Work with you to manage any pain y'all have after surgery
- Encourage you to walk regularly to gradually increase your action and do breathing exercises equally you recover
Recovery time depends on your process, overall wellness earlier the procedure and any complications.
Your doctor may advise you to avert driving a automobile or lifting annihilation more 10 pounds for several weeks. Your physician will discuss with you lot when you can render to normal activities.

After aortic valve repair or aortic valve replacement surgery, you lot may eventually be able to return to daily activities, such as working, driving and exercise.
You'll still need to take certain medications and attend regular follow-up appointments with your physician. You may have several tests to evaluate and monitor your condition.
Your medico and health intendance squad may instruct y'all to incorporate salubrious lifestyle changes — such as physical activity, a healthy nutrition, stress management and avoiding tobacco use — into your life to reduce the risk of future complications and promote a healthy heart.
Your md may recommend that you participate in cardiac rehabilitation — a program of education and practise designed to aid you improve your wellness and aid you recover later heart surgery.
